Building Relationships with Local Musicians

Establishing relationships with local musicians can deepen your connection to the music community. Here are some strategies:

  1. Engage on Social Media: Many local artists use social media platforms to promote their work. Following and engaging with them online can create a sense of connection.
  2. Attend Open Mic Nights: Open mic events are great for discovering new talent and meeting performers. These informal settings often foster a supportive environment.
  3. Provide Feedback: Musicians appreciate constructive feedback. If you attend their performances, consider sharing your thoughts. This shows your genuine interest and can lead to deeper conversations.
